18612606139

北京蔓云科技有限公司

知识

分享你我感悟

您当前位置>首页 >> 知识 >> APP开发

开发桌面应用的技术选型和落地方案?

发表时间:2025-09-19 22:20:01

文章来源:蔓云科技

浏览次数:1

开发桌面应用时,技术选型和落地方案取决于许多因素,包括应用的复杂性、功能需求、目标平台、团队技能以及预算等。以下是一些常见的技术选型和落地方案:

桌面应用开发技术

Electron

:基于HTML、CSS和JavaScript构建跨平台桌面应用的开源框架,支持 Windows、macOS 和 Linux。

JavaFX

:使用Java开发桌面应用的工具包,具有良好的跨平台性能。

WPF(Windows Presentation Foundation)

:适用于Windows平台的桌面应用开发框架,使用C#和XAML语言。

Qt

:跨平台的C++框架,可用于开发高性能桌面应用。

技术选型考虑因素

平台支持

:确定目标平台,选择能够覆盖目标操作系统的技术。

开发者技能

:考虑团队熟悉的技术栈,以便提高开发效率。

性能需求

:如果应用需要处理大量数据或需要高性能,需要考虑对应技术的性能优劣。

用户体验

:选择能够提供良好用户体验的技术,确保应用易于使用和导航。

落地方案

功能设计

:根据需求和用户案例设计应用的功能和界面。

开发迭代

:采用敏捷开发方法,进行多次迭代,逐步完善应用功能。

UI/UX设计

:设计易用的用户界面,考虑用户体验,确保界面友好和易于导航。

测试与质量保证

:进行全面的测试,包括功能测试、性能测试和安全性测试,以确保应用质量和稳定性。

部署与发布

:准备应用的部署和发布计划,确保应用能够顺利上线并提供给用户使用。

在选择技术和实施方案时,需要综合考虑以上因素,并根据具体需求和条件做出最佳选择。